I'll change this comment to: /** * @iommu_set_page_size_mask: * * Restrict the page size mask that can be supported with a given IOMMU * memory region. Used for example to propagate host physical IOMMU page * size mask limitations to the virtual IOMMU. * * Optional method: if this method is not provided, then the default global * page mask is used. * * @iommu: the IOMMUMemoryRegion * * @page_size_mask: a bitmask of supported page sizes. At least one bit, * representing the smallest page size, must be set. Additional set bits * represent supported block sizes. For example a host physical IOMMU that * uses page tables with a page size of 4kB, and supports 2MB and 4GB * blocks, will set mask 0x40201000. A granule of 4kB with indiscriminate * block sizes is specified with mask 0xf000. * * Returns 0 on success, or a negative error. In case of failure, the error * object must be created. */ Thanks, Jean

[PATCH v10 07/10] memory: Add interface to set iommu page size mask
From: Bharat Bhushan Allow to set the page size mask supported by an iommu memory region. This enables a vIOMMU to communicate the page size granule supported by an assigned device, on hosts that use page sizes greater than 4kB.
